What It Is

SkillBook is a discovery and recommendation tool built around Claude Skills. Its tagline is “discover Claude Skills in a Xiaohongshu-like way.” Users can describe the task they want to complete—such as batch-processing PDFs, sending Slack messages automatically, or creating data visualizations—and the tool searches local Skills and SkillsMP resources to recommend suitable skills. Overall, it is positioned more as an index, search, and content-generation tool for the AI Agent/Claude Skills ecosystem than as a traditional full-fledged enterprise SaaS product.

Core Features and Integrations

Its core modules include skill discovery, favorites, custom data source management, Skill list scraping, Chinese poster generation, JSON import/export, and cache clearing. The page indicates that it can connect to the SkillsMP API to access 840K+ Agent Skills, with both search and AI recommendations querying those resources. For data sources, it supports repositories containing SKILL.md subdirectories, deep scanning, and adding sources in formats such as owner/repo:branch:path. Third-party integrations include SkillsMP, Anthropic, OpenRouter, and custom APIs. Anthropic/OpenRouter keys can be used to automatically generate Chinese poster copy.

Pricing and Limits

The page does not show any official commercial plans or paid pricing. What can be confirmed is that SkillsMP anonymous mode is available, but limited to 50 requests/day and 10 requests/minute, and it only supports keyword search. After configuring a SkillsMP API Key, the limit increases to 500 requests/day and 30 requests/minute, with support for both keyword search and AI semantic search. Any costs for Anthropic, OpenRouter, or custom APIs are borne by the user, and the page does not provide further details.

Pros and Cons

The advantages are its low barrier to entry, anonymous availability, and clear focus on Claude Skills use cases. It can also connect to the large-scale SkillsMP skills library, while supporting local favorites, import/export, and custom scraping sources. The page states that API keys are stored only locally in the browser and are not uploaded to a server, which helps reduce privacy concerns. The drawbacks are that the operator, privacy policy, service support, compliance certifications, and team permissions are not disclosed. Enterprise management, auditing, and member collaboration capabilities are also not evident.

Who It’s For and Access from China

It is better suited to heavy Claude users, AI Agent enthusiasts, individual developers, or small teams that need to quickly explore Skills. If an enterprise requires permission management, SLAs, security audits, and procurement/payment processes, the currently available information is insufficient to support serious purchasing decisions. Access from China is not addressed in the text, and because it depends on external services such as Anthropic, OpenRouter, and SkillsMP, actual usability may be affected by network and payment conditions. Alternatives include the official Claude ecosystem, Composio, OpenRouter, and skill-indexing tools on GitHub.
